Kubernetes and HPC is the future.

HPC (high-performance computing) is designed to perform large, complex calculations quickly.

And HPC typically requires many interconnected servers working together in parallel. Which is where Kubernetes can add value.

7 best DevOps skills in demand
1. Automation: IaC, Config management, CI/CD etc.
2. Containers: Docker, Kubernetes and other tools.
3. Cloud: AWS/GCP/Azure
4. Version Control: Git
5. Security: DevSecOps
6. Monitoring: Grafana, prometheus, ELK
7. System Design
